Loudoun County School Board, Ashburn District

The Candidates

Eric D. Hornberger ()

Occupation
Executive director, Mustard Seed Foundation.
Public Service
    President, board of trustees, Ashburn Farm (HOA) Association; leader, Ashburn Farm Parents United; member, PTA Sanders Corner Elementary School, PTSO Belmont Ridge Middle School, PTSO Stone Bridge High School; former member, Arlington County Neighborhood Conservation Advisory Committee, 2000-01; volunteer, Peace Corps, Guinea, 1990-92.

John A. Andrews II ()

Occupation
Owner, real estate development and general-contracting company.
Public Service
    Member, Chamber of Commerce; member, Our Lady of Hope Catholic Church; vice chair, Blue Ridge Speech and Hearing; founding member, Loudoun Economic Development Commission; founder, Loudoun Affordable Housing Board; past vice chairman, Goose Creek District Boy Scouts of America; Loudoun School Board, Broad Run Dist., 1999-2003; Loudoun School Board, Potomac Dist., 2004-08; past chairman, Loudoun School Board, 2004-05.

Deborah D. Piland ()

Occupation
Lawyer.
Public Service
    President, O'Shaughnessy-Hurst Memorial Foundation; former member, Loudoun County Housing Advisory Committee; member, board of directors, Loudoun County Health Center; former member, Reston Planning and Zoning Committee; former member, board of directors, Hispanics Against Child Abuse and Neglect.

John W. Ryan ()

Occupation
Self-employed educational consultant.
Public Service
    Trustee, Northern Virginia Community College Foundation; past board chair, member, Northern Virginia Community College; past board vice chair, member, INOVA Loudoun hospital; past president, Belmont Community Association; past trustee, INOVA Health Services Board; past commissioner, Loudoun County Economic Development Commission.

Chris H. Souther ()

Occupation
Seventh-grade life science teacher, Seneca Ridge Middle School, LCPS.
Public Service
    Former member, board of directors, Crossroads United Methodist Church; former member, business advisory board, Lt. Joseph P. Kennedy Institute; former member, board of directors, Ashburn Girls Softball League; former member, board of directors, Twin Oaks HOA.
